About Vasileios Kalogirou

Vasileios Kalogirou is a scholar working on Global and Planetary Change, Environmental Engineering and Ecology, having authored 15 papers that have together received 297 ind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(6 papers), Remote Sensing and Land Use (4 papers) and Land Use and Ecosystem Services (2 papers). The work is most often cited by research in Environmental Engineering (168 citations), Nature and Landscape Conservation (83 citations) and Global and Planetary Change (131 citations). Vasileios Kalogirou has collaborated with scholars based in Italy, Belgium and Netherlands. Frequent co-authors include Marion Pfeifer, P. Lewis, Steven Hancock, Mathias Disney, A. Prieto-Blanco, Olivier Arinò, Michael Foumelis, P. Ferrazzoli, Sophie Bontemps and Carsten Brockmann. Their work appears in journals such as Remote Sensing of Environment, IEEE Transactions on Geoscience and Remote Sensing and Remote Sensing.
